How to Fix Windows 10 Update Error 0x8007000d?

Hello Guys, Please let me know how to fix Windows 10 Update Error 0x8007000d? I don't know how to fix it. I tried many times but unable to fix it. So can anyone have any idea?

  0 4 months ago 1 Answers 363 Views Windows 10
Reply
Open Answer 25 May 2020

Windows 10 Update Error 0x8007000d

This error code means that this update needs a file but it is either missing or damaged. This is not going to let you install any updates for any drivers or Windows. Also, it is not going to let you upgrade Windows 10 in case a better version is available. This issue can be caused because of broken or corrupt drivers. 

This error appears on the screen when someone tries to run Windows update on his or her device and no matter what you try to download after that will lead to failure only. This is very usettling as the whole idea of launching Windows 10 was to provide Windows as a service with regular updates. This will not allow the users to take benefit of various functions. Moreover, they will not be able to take advantage of security update feature that Microsoft offers now and then. 

This issue can actually be resolved by applying various solutions that are available. You can try each and every one of these methods and check which one fixes your problem. In case the first
solution does not help you fix your problem, then use the next method and keep on trying further solutions until your issues get completely resolved. 

Solution 1: Use Compatibility Troubleshooter

If this issue occurs while you try to install a particular driver, then you may be able to fix the problem by using compatibility troubleshooter with that driver. The steps to use the troubleshooter are quite easy to perform and are given below. 

Step 1: Launch the file Explorer and press the E and Windows key simultaneously and go to the folder where the setup for your driver is located. 

Step 2: Now, select your setup file and right click on it and then select Troubleshoot Compatibility. 

Step 3: After going to the Program Compatibility Troubleshooter, select the option of Troubleshoot Program. 

Step 4: After that, click on the driver related problems that you are dealing with and then select Next. 

Step 5: Select the earlier version of Windows where you think the driver can function.

Step 6: After that, select Next and then choose the option of Test the Program. 

Step 7: Now, run the setup like you would normally do and if everything goes as it is supposed to, then click on Yes, save these settings for this program. Or else, you can go ahead with the next method. 

Solution 2: Reset the Windows Update Components Manually

Resetting Windows update can fix many issues associated with it and this issue is one of them. Therefore, you must try this method. 

Step 1: Press the Windows key and X key simultaneously by going to the menu that is given at the lower left corner. 

Step 2: Now go to the Command Prompt and then enter the commands given below and press enter after every command in order to execute them. Please make sure that you don't make any typing mistake as doing so can lead to more problems instead of fixing the issue. 

net stop bits

net stop wuauserv

net stop apidsvc

net stop cryptsvc

Step 3: Now in the next step, you are required to delete the qmgr*.dat. You can do it from the command prompt. All you have to do is to enter the command below and then press Enter to execute it. 

Del “%ALLUSERSPROFILE%\Application Data\Microsoft\Network\Downloader\qmgr*.dat

Step 4: Now that you are still on the command prompt Window, enter the command to enter the System 32 folder where you will be required to reregister your BITS file one more time. Also, you will have to reregister Windows update file. That command is cd /d %windir%\system32. type this command and then hit enter in order to execute it. 

Step 5: Now, enter the necessary command to reset the BITS and Windows Update files. 

Step 6: Enter netsh winsock reset in the command prompt and then press enter to execute it. 

Step 7: Enter netsh winhttp reset proxy for resetting the proxy 

Step 8: Restart all the services that you stopped earlier with the commands given below. 

net start bits

net start wuauserv

net start apidsvc

net start cryptsvc

Step 9: Now, restart your computer and then your problem will get fixed. 

So, these are the two different methods that you can apply to fix the problem of Windows 10 update error 0x8007000d.

Write your answer for "How to Fix Windows 10 Update Error 0x8007000d?"

Miller

Member Joined 10 months ago

Level 1 Active 2 hours ago

How can I earn Points?

Awarded a Best Answer 10 points
Answer Questions 2 points
Choose a Best Answer 3 points

Learn About Points and Levels >>